Electric Boats Transform Water Recreation
Electric boats utilize battery-powered motors instead of traditional internal combustion engines, providing propulsion through electric energy stored in rechargeable battery systems. These vessels range from small recreational craft to larger commercial applications, with manufacturers developing increasingly sophisticated designs that rival conventional boats in performance and reliability. The technology has matured significantly, with modern electric boats offering impressive range, speed, and functionality that meet the diverse needs of today’s boating community.

Quiet Boating Experience Enhances Water Activities
The quiet boating experience provided by electric propulsion systems has revolutionized how people interact with marine environments. Without the noise and vibration of traditional engines, electric boats allow passengers to hear natural sounds, engage in conversation without raising voices, and observe wildlife without disturbance. This enhanced acoustic environment makes electric boats particularly appealing for activities like fishing, wildlife watching, and peaceful cruising. The reduced noise pollution also benefits marine ecosystems and creates more harmonious relationships between boaters and waterfront communities.
Low-Emission Transportation Benefits Marine Ecosystems
Low-emission transportation on waterways contributes significantly to protecting marine ecosystems and improving water quality. Electric boats eliminate direct fuel spills, reduce chemical runoff, and prevent the release of combustion byproducts into sensitive aquatic environments. This environmental advantage becomes particularly important in protected areas, lakes, and coastal regions where water quality directly impacts local wildlife and human health. Many marinas and water bodies are implementing policies that favor or require low-emission vessels, making electric boats increasingly attractive for long-term boating investments.

Practical Considerations for Electric Boat Ownership
Owning an electric boat requires understanding charging infrastructure, battery maintenance, and operational limitations. Most electric boats can be charged at marinas with standard electrical connections, though charging times vary based on battery capacity and power source availability. Battery life typically ranges from 500 to 2,000 charge cycles, depending on usage patterns and maintenance practices. Range considerations remain important, with most recreational electric boats offering 4-8 hours of operation per charge, though this varies significantly based on speed, weather conditions, and boat size.
